In a small company or startup, a lot is at stake, and there is much to lose. Reputation, money, trust, confidence β these are all things that entrepreneur value, but all are constantly at risk when running a startup or small business. So when stressful situations come up, such as a website completely crashing, a major customer or key employee leaving, or not having enough capital, entrepreneurs and small business owners are faced with the same dilemma: fight or flight. Is fight or flight a real choice or simply a response from our lizard brain? If itβs a real choice, which should an entrepreneur choose? This post covers the science behind these choices.
